Sony announces new PlayStation 5 model, offers detachable disc drive for digital consoles

dsadsadasd.png

As the rumors foretold, Sony has announced a slimmer PlayStation 5 console for this upcoming holiday season. Marketed as "the new PS5 model", this version of the system is 30% smaller than the original PS5, while weighing 18-24% less, with a 1TB internal SSD. It also has four side panels as opposed to the launch PS5's two, meaning the previous official cover plates will not fit. The new PS5 with a disc drive will retail for $499.99/549.99 EUR, while the Digital Edition will be priced slightly cheaper at $449.99/449.99 EUR. Those with a new Digital Edition console will also have the opportunity to upgrade to a detachable disc drive for their system, for an extra $79.99.

The new PS5 launches this November, and will be the default PlayStation 5 model going forward.
